laboratorievariant
A laboratorievariant, or laboratory variant, refers to a strain of an organism that has been intentionally modified or selected in a laboratory setting for specific research purposes. These modifications can include genetic alterations, changes in growth conditions, or other experimental manipulations. The goal of creating a laboratorievariant is to study particular biological processes, test hypotheses, or develop new biotechnologies.
